Home
last modified time | relevance | path

Searched refs:stream_descriptor (Results 1 – 8 of 8) sorted by relevance

/drivers/gpu/drm/amd/display/dc/dml2/dml21/src/dml2_core/
A Ddml2_core_utils.h34 …dml2_core_utils_is_stream_encoder_required(const struct dml2_stream_parameters *stream_descriptor);
35 bool dml2_core_utils_is_encoder_dsc_capable(const struct dml2_stream_parameters *stream_descriptor);
36 bool dml2_core_utils_is_dp_encoder(const struct dml2_stream_parameters *stream_descriptor);
37 bool dml2_core_utils_is_dio_dp_encoder(const struct dml2_stream_parameters *stream_descriptor);
38 bool dml2_core_utils_is_hpo_dp_encoder(const struct dml2_stream_parameters *stream_descriptor);
A Ddml2_core_utils.c672 … dml2_core_utils_is_stream_encoder_required(const struct dml2_stream_parameters *stream_descriptor) in dml2_core_utils_is_stream_encoder_required() argument
674 switch (stream_descriptor->output.output_encoder) { in dml2_core_utils_is_stream_encoder_required()
686 bool dml2_core_utils_is_encoder_dsc_capable(const struct dml2_stream_parameters *stream_descriptor) in dml2_core_utils_is_encoder_dsc_capable() argument
688 switch (stream_descriptor->output.output_encoder) { in dml2_core_utils_is_encoder_dsc_capable()
702 bool dml2_core_utils_is_dio_dp_encoder(const struct dml2_stream_parameters *stream_descriptor) in dml2_core_utils_is_dio_dp_encoder() argument
704 switch (stream_descriptor->output.output_encoder) { in dml2_core_utils_is_dio_dp_encoder()
717 bool dml2_core_utils_is_hpo_dp_encoder(const struct dml2_stream_parameters *stream_descriptor) in dml2_core_utils_is_hpo_dp_encoder() argument
719 switch (stream_descriptor->output.output_encoder) { in dml2_core_utils_is_hpo_dp_encoder()
732 bool dml2_core_utils_is_dp_encoder(const struct dml2_stream_parameters *stream_descriptor) in dml2_core_utils_is_dp_encoder() argument
734 return dml2_core_utils_is_dio_dp_encoder(stream_descriptor) in dml2_core_utils_is_dp_encoder()
[all …]
A Ddml2_core_dcn4.c287 …programming->stream_programming[stream_index].stream_descriptor = &programming->display_config.str… in pack_mode_programming_params_with_implicit_subvp()
617 …in_out->programming->stream_programming[main_stream_index].stream_descriptor = &in_out->programmin… in core_dcn4_mode_programming()
A Ddml2_core_dcn4_calcs.c7259 const struct dml2_stream_parameters *stream_descriptor; in calculate_pstate_keepout_dst_lines() local
7267 …rks->DRAMClockChangeWatermark / ((double)stream_descriptor->timing.h_total * 1000.0 / (double)stre… in calculate_pstate_keepout_dst_lines()
7269 if (pstate_keepout_dst_lines[i] > stream_descriptor->timing.v_total - 1) { in calculate_pstate_keepout_dst_lines()
7270 pstate_keepout_dst_lines[i] = stream_descriptor->timing.v_total - 1; in calculate_pstate_keepout_dst_lines()
12762 base_programming->htotal = (uint16_t)stream_descriptor->timing.h_total; in dml2_core_calcs_get_stream_fams2_programming()
12763 base_programming->vtotal = (uint16_t)stream_descriptor->timing.v_total; in dml2_core_calcs_get_stream_fams2_programming()
12765 stream_descriptor->timing.v_front_porch); in dml2_core_calcs_get_stream_fams2_programming()
12767 stream_descriptor->timing.v_front_porch - in dml2_core_calcs_get_stream_fams2_programming()
12768 stream_descriptor->timing.v_active); in dml2_core_calcs_get_stream_fams2_programming()
12769 base_programming->config.bits.is_drr = stream_descriptor->timing.drr_config.enabled; in dml2_core_calcs_get_stream_fams2_programming()
[all …]
/drivers/gpu/drm/amd/display/dc/dml2/dml21/src/dml2_pmo/
A Ddml2_pmo_dcn3.c373 struct dml2_stream_parameters *stream_descriptor; in pmo_dcn3_optimize_for_vmin() local
395stream_descriptor = &in_out->optimized_display_config->display_config.stream_descriptors[stream_in… in pmo_dcn3_optimize_for_vmin()
397 &stream_descriptor->overrides.odm_mode, in pmo_dcn3_optimize_for_vmin()
399 switch (stream_descriptor->overrides.odm_mode) { in pmo_dcn3_optimize_for_vmin()
528 const struct dml2_stream_parameters *stream_descriptor; in pmo_dcn3_init_for_pstate_support() local
549stream_descriptor->overrides.hw.twait_budgeting.uclk_pstate == dml2_twait_budgeting_setting_if_nee… in pmo_dcn3_init_for_pstate_support()
552 …if (stream_descriptor->overrides.hw.twait_budgeting.uclk_pstate == dml2_twait_budgeting_setting_tr… in pmo_dcn3_init_for_pstate_support()
557stream_descriptor->overrides.hw.twait_budgeting.fclk_pstate == dml2_twait_budgeting_setting_if_nee… in pmo_dcn3_init_for_pstate_support()
560 …if (stream_descriptor->overrides.hw.twait_budgeting.fclk_pstate == dml2_twait_budgeting_setting_tr… in pmo_dcn3_init_for_pstate_support()
569 stream_descriptor = &in_out->base_display_config->display_config.stream_descriptors[stream_index]; in pmo_dcn3_init_for_pstate_support()
[all …]
A Ddml2_pmo_dcn4_fams2.c839 struct dml2_stream_parameters *stream_descriptor; in pmo_dcn4_fams2_optimize_for_vmin() local
863 &stream_descriptor->overrides.odm_mode, in pmo_dcn4_fams2_optimize_for_vmin()
865 switch (stream_descriptor->overrides.odm_mode) { in pmo_dcn4_fams2_optimize_for_vmin()
1136 if (stream_descriptor->timing.interlaced) { in all_timings_support_svp()
1526 stream_descriptor->timing.drr_config.enabled && in stream_matches_drr_policy()
1527 …(stream_descriptor->timing.drr_config.drr_active_fixed || stream_descriptor->timing.drr_config.drr… in stream_matches_drr_policy()
1532 stream_descriptor->timing.drr_config.enabled && in stream_matches_drr_policy()
1551 …(!stream_descriptor->timing.drr_config.drr_active_fixed && !stream_descriptor->timing.drr_config.d… in stream_matches_drr_policy()
1682 …stream_fams2_meta->nom_vtotal = stream_descriptor->timing.vblank_nom + stream_descriptor->timing.v… in build_fams2_meta_per_stream()
1692 …((double)stream_descriptor->timing.drr_config.min_refresh_uhz * stream_descriptor->timing.h_total)… in build_fams2_meta_per_stream()
[all …]
/drivers/media/test-drivers/vidtv/
A Dvidtv_psi.c1193 struct vidtv_psi_desc *stream_descriptor; in vidtv_psi_pmt_write_into() local
1258 stream_descriptor = stream->descriptor; in vidtv_psi_pmt_write_into()
1260 while (stream_descriptor) { in vidtv_psi_pmt_write_into()
1263 d_args.desc = stream_descriptor; in vidtv_psi_pmt_write_into()
1269 stream_descriptor = stream_descriptor->next; in vidtv_psi_pmt_write_into()
/drivers/gpu/drm/amd/display/dc/dml2/dml21/inc/
A Ddml_top_types.h261 const struct dml2_stream_parameters *stream_descriptor; member

Completed in 768 milliseconds